—Saint Anthony Falls Heritage Trail —
The Nicollet Island Pavilion building was built in 1893 as the William Bros. Boiler Works. The Nicollet Island Inn was built the same year as the Island Sash and Door Company. Nearby was the large Island Power Building which was torn down in 1937. It housed a variety of shops, all powered by a cable drive connected to a wheelhouse near Hennepin Island.HM Number | HM1VPG |
